Output 66d37990bec779b084c44f20ea0c7738a9ef3592ac1b6c5c0cc2cd70a2ee01a2:8

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 054a3e4099d5fa54e88b7dc6b0ef3b678b6ed17de46c359c72e303614a70e79b
address
tb1pq49rusye6ha9f6yt0hrtpmemv79ka5tau3krt8rjuvpkzjnsu7dspkccs9
transaction
66d37990bec779b084c44f20ea0c7738a9ef3592ac1b6c5c0cc2cd70a2ee01a2
confirmations
52654
spent
true